Two high-energy, pragmatic founders discuss the messy realities of entrepreneurship, focusing on real-world decision making, pivots, and the emotional cadence of building and growing a business. Across episodes they swap personal anecdotes, methods, and systems-driven tactics—covering topics from branding and client follow-up to pivots in service offerings, virtual events, and the role of coaching and accountability. The tone is candid, no-nonsense, and caffeine-fueled, with an emphasis on sustainable progress over quick frameworks.
